THE HIDDEN SEASON

Bisi watched the graduation ceremony on television with mixed feelings. One after another, young people mounted the stage to receive awards, scholarships, and recognition for achievements she could only dream of.

She switched off the television and sighed deeply.

“Lord, when will it be my turn?” she whispered.

For months, she had felt forgotten. While others seemed to be moving ahead, she was learning, growing, serving faithfully, and developing skills no one noticed. The hidden season felt long and unrewarding.

A few days later, she visited her aunt, a professional caterer. As they prepared for a major event, Bisi noticed that the guests admired only the beautifully decorated cakes displayed on the tables.

No one saw the sleepless nights.
No one saw the countless failed recipes.
No one saw the hours spent learning measurements, techniques, and presentation.

The applause was public.
The preparation had been private.

At that moment, something stirred in Bisi’s heart.

Perhaps God wasn’t delaying her.
Perhaps He was developing her.

She remembered John the Baptist. The Scriptures simply declared that John appeared in the wilderness, preaching a baptism of repentance. Yet, long before his appearance, there had been years of preparation hidden from public eyes.

Bisi smiled.

Her season of obscurity was not punishment.
It was training.

She returned home with a renewed perspective. Instead of complaining about being unnoticed, she embraced the process. She would study. She would pray. She would build character. She would sharpen her gifts.

Because when heaven eventually turned the spotlight in her direction, she wanted to be ready.

Many people celebrate appearances but ignore preparation.

What people call “overnight success” is often the result of years of unseen discipline, growth, and obedience.

If you are in a hidden season, do not despise it.

God uses private seasons to build public vessels.

Your preparation today will sustain your manifestation tomorrow.

Be faithful in the quiet places.
Your appointed time to appear will come.

KEY SCRIPTURE:
Luke 16:10 – *”Whoever can be trusted with very little can also be trusted with much…”*

PRAYER POINTS:

1. Lord, give me the grace to embrace my season of preparation without complaining.

2. Father, help me develop the character, wisdom, and skills required for the future You have prepared for me.

3. Lord, may Your blessings never meet me unprepared, and may I be ready when my time of appearing comes.
